Holiday Fashion Trend 2019: Sequins
This season's sequins come in all different sizes and colors. They're woven into sweaters and they cover gowns from head to toe. If you need a little inspiration, check out Kiernan Shipka's Miu Miu mini, with loads of paillettes, crystals, and feathers.

Holiday Fashion Trend 2019: Velvet Minidresses
Choose your jewel tone and impress in a tight-fitting, form-flattering mini. We love how velvet looks with tights and a statement earring during the holiday season, luxurious as ever when you walk into the room.

Holiday Fashion Trend 2019: Crystal and Rhinestone Embellished Heels
Rather than a shoe that's overdramatic or covered in glitter, this season's heels are only just defined with a shimmery embellishment at the strap or buckle. They're a step above minimalism, but still attention grabbing enough.

Holiday Fashion Trend 2019: Metallic Sheens
You can add a spark of metallic to your look in a simple way (think: tights threaded with glitter), or you can go all out and create the ultimate evening look in a glimmering set. Certain satins and silks shine just as bright when the light catches them at the right angle.

Holiday Fashion Trend 2019: Sheer Blouses
Whether you choose to layer a cami or crop top under your blouse, or show more skin, this trend is positively alluring and feels right for evening events and holiday dinners. There are plenty of modest silhouettes to choose from with Victorian-inspired collars and pussy-bow details.
